3 stage EMP protection device designed for 12 Volt systems ONLY (Please verify correct application before ordering)
This device is rated to protect against EMP, ESD, and CME damage. The EMP Defender works like a flood control gate on a lake. On a lake once the water level reaches a maximum level the extra water is diverted and the lake level is maintained at a safe level. The EMP Defender works like this by shunting the extra voltage away from your electrical circuit allowing it to operate as normal.

How is the MEMP12VSAE different from the MEMP12V?
The MEMP12V and MEMP12VSAE are designed for similar 12VDC protection applications. The main difference is the connection style. The MEMP12V uses wires with ring terminals for direct battery connection, while the MEMP12VSAE uses an SAE-style two-pin connector for quick connection and disconnection.
What is the SAE connector used for?
The SAE-style two-pin connector allows the MEMP12VSAE to be quickly plugged in or disconnected from a compatible 12VDC battery circuit. This style of connector is commonly used with small battery chargers, trickle chargers, battery maintainers, motorcycles, powersports vehicles, and other 12VDC battery accessories.

Does the MEMP12VSAE connect to chassis ground?
No. The MEMP12VSAE connects through the positive and negative sides of the 12VDC electrical circuit using the SAE-style connector. On a vehicle, the chassis is already connected to the negative battery terminal. Adding a separate chassis ground connection could create a ground loop and cause electrical issues.

Does the MEMP12VSAE need a fuse or circuit breaker?
No additional fuse or circuit breaker is required specifically for the MEMP12VSAE because it connects in parallel with the electrical circuit and includes built-in overcurrent protection. Always make sure the vehicle or 12VDC electrical system has proper circuit protection for the overall installation.
